Common Mistakes When Mixing Cement That Can Reduce Building Strength

Cement is one of the main materials in construction, serving as a binding agent for various building elements. The quality of the cement mixture significantly influences the strength, durability, and lifespan of a structure.

However, in practice, many errors still occur during the cement mixing process. These errors are often considered trivial, but they can actually impact the overall quality of the construction.

Here are some common mistakes when mixing cement that should be avoided.

Incorrect Material Ratio
One of the most common mistakes is using an inappropriate mixture composition. The ratio of cement, sand, gravel, and water must meet the job requirements.

An unbalanced mixture can result in a weak and easily damaged end result.

Using Too Much Water
Adding too much water may make the mixture easier to work with, but this can actually reduce the strength of the cement mixture.

After the water evaporates, more pores will form, making the structure less dense.

Using Dirty Materials
Sand or gravel containing mud, soil, or other impurities can reduce the binding power of cement.

Unclean materials can also affect the hardening process and reduce the quality of construction results.

Uneven Mixing Process
An inhomogeneous mixture will result in parts with varying qualities. Some areas will have too much cement and others too little.

This condition can cause uneven structural strength.

Using Clumped Cement
Cement that has been stored for a long time or exposed to moisture often clumps.

Using cement in this condition can reduce the bond quality and affect the strength of the construction.

Mixing Too Large a Quantity at Once
Making too large a quantity without planning can cause some of the mixture to harden before use.

As a result, the quality of the mixture decreases and the results are less than optimal.

Not Adapting to the Type of Job
Every construction project has different mixing requirements. A mix for masonry is certainly different from a mix for floors or concrete structures.

Using one type of mix for all needs can reduce the effectiveness and strength of the final result.

Ignoring the Post-Casting Maintenance Process
Even if the mixing process is correct, the results can still be reduced if proper maintenance is not followed after application.

The curing process, or maintaining the moisture content of the concrete, is crucial to help the cement achieve maximum strength.
